Scroll type compressor
A scroll type compressor includes a housing, a fixed scroll cooperating with the housing to define a discharge chamber, a movable scroll cooperating with the fixed scroll to define a compression chamber, and a shaft support member cooperating with the movable scroll to define a back pressure chamber. Fluid in the compression chamber is supplied to the back pressure chamber. The back pressure chamber and the discharge chamber communicate with each chamber through a relief passage. A check valve is disposed in the relief passage, and the check valve allows the fluid to flow from the back pressure chamber to the discharge chamber, when back pressure of the back pressure chamber is higher than discharge pressure of the discharge chamber.

Method of pumping in a system of vacuum pumps and system of vacuum pumps
A pumping method in a pumping system comprises: a main vacuum pump with a gas inlet port connected to a vacuum chamber and a gas outlet port leading into a conduit before coming out into the gas outlet of the pumping system, a non-return valve positioned in the conduit between the gas outlet port and the gas outlet, and an auxiliary vacuum pump connected in parallel to the non-return valve. The main vacuum pump is activated in order to pump the gases contained in the vacuum chamber through the gas outlet port, simultaneously the auxiliary vacuum pump is activated and continues to operate all the while that the main vacuum pump pumps the gases contained in the vacuum chamber and/or all the while that the main vacuum pump maintains a defined pressure in the vacuum chamber. Also included is a pumping system.

COMPRESSOR AND AIR CONDITIONING SYSTEM
A compressor and an air conditioning system. The compressor includes two compressing structures and an intermediate gas supplement structure. A communication pipe is provided between a gas exhaustion port of one compressing structure and a gas suction port of another compressing structure in the two compressing structures. The intermediate gas supplement structure is in communication with the communication pipe. At least one compressing structure is provided with a gas supplement structure. In the compressor and the air conditioning system, the gas supplement structure is provided to at least one compressing structure, so that at least two levels of gas supplement to the compressor are provided.

GAS COMPRESSOR
A gas compressor includes: a compressor main body that compresses gas and discharges the compressed gas; an electric motor that supplies driving force; a power conversion device that supplies predetermined frequency power to the electric motor; at least one of a suction throttle valve disposed on the suction side of the compression main body and an air release valve that releases the compressed gas in a discharge piping system to an atmospheric pressure environment, and a controller. The gas compressor performs unload operation of reducing, when a discharge pressure reaches a predetermined pressure, a load on the compressor main body by closing the suction throttle valve or opening the air release valve. The gas compressor further includes a current value detector that detects a current value inputted to the power conversion device and outputs the current value to the controller.
Method for operating a vacuum pump system
A processing chamber is connected to a lock chamber. For evacuating the lock chamber and/or the processing chamber a vacuum pump system is provided. The latter comprises a vacuum pump equipment having at least one vacuum pump. Further, the vacuum pump system comprises a valve device for connection to the lock chamber as well as a controller. For noise reduction, a cyclically occurring operating parameter is determined by means of the controller. From said parameter it is determined at which point in time the valve is opened such that temporally before the opening of the valve the rotational speed of at least one of the vacuum pumps can be reduced. This results in a considerable noise reduction at continuing good pump-out times.

LIQUID RING PUMP CONTROL
A system comprising: a liquid ring pump (10) comprising: a chamber (102); a suction inlet; an exhaust outlet; and an operating liquid inlet; a gas line (36) coupled to the liquid ring pump (10); a valve (8) disposed on the gas line (36); a first sensor (81) configured to measure a first parameter of the inlet fluid; a second sensor (82) configured to measure a second parameter of either the operating liquid, the exhaust fluid, or a fluid within the chamber; and a controller (20) configured to: determine a vapour pressure of the operating liquid using the second parameter; and control operation of the valve (8) based on the first parameter and the vapour pressure.
